Christopher Carson was paid $170,255.52 in total compensation as Associate Vice President at Trillium Health Partners in 2015, 70% above Ontario's $100,000.00 Sunshine List threshold.

Christopher Carson has appeared on the Ontario Sunshine List 2 times since 2014, earning $282K in combined disclosed pay — an average of $141,245.00 a year, up 52% over that span.

That is 36% above the average disclosed pay of $124,829.38 across 3,290 listed Trillium Health Partners employees.

Salary data is published annually by the Ontario government under the Public Sector Salary Disclosure Act. Only employees earning $100,000+ are disclosed.
